本文目錄一覽:
- 1、php 日期判斷是否是當天
- 2、php時間判斷
- 3、PHP判斷一個日期是不是今天
- 4、PHP怎麼判斷時間
php 日期判斷是否是當天
第一種:
?php
/**
* PHP判斷一個日期是不是今天
* 瓊台博客
*/
echo ‘meta charset=”utf-8″ /’;
// 擬設一個日期
$a = ‘2012-06-28 10:10:10’;
// 截取日期部分,摒棄時分秒
$b = substr($a,0,10);
// 獲取今天的日期,格式為 YYYY-MM-DD
$c = date(‘Y-m-d’);
// 使用IF當作字符串判斷是否相等
if($b==$c){
echo ‘是今天’;
}else{
echo ‘不是今天’;
}
?
第二種:
?php
/**
* PHP判斷一個日期是不是今天
* 瓊台博客
*/
echo ‘meta charset=”utf-8″ /’;
// 擬設一個日期
$a = ‘2012-06-28 10:10:10’;
// 轉換為時間戳
$a_ux = strtotime($a);
// 轉換為 YYYY-MM-DD 格式
$a_date = date(‘Y-m-d’,$a_ux);
// 獲取今天的 YYYY-MM-DD 格式
$b_date = date(‘Y-m-d’);
// 使用IF當作字符串判斷是否相等
if($a_date==$b_date){
echo ‘是今天’;
}else{
echo ‘不是今天’;
}
?
php時間判斷
$A = $this-getWeeksTime();
if( in_array($v[‘datatime’],$A)){
if(empty($result[‘date’])) $result[date]=0;
時間該怎麼判斷?
如果有時間就顯示,沒有就為0
}
這處可以改為
$A = $this-getWeeksTime();
$v[‘datatime’] = in_array($v[‘datatime’],$A)?$v[‘datatime’]:0;
PHP判斷一個日期是不是今天
php判斷一個日期是不是今天,用到的工具,notepad++,步驟如下:
php代碼如下:
?php
// 虛擬一個日期
$a = ‘2017-03-17 10:10:10’;
//將日期轉化成xxxx年xx月xx日格式
$b = substr($a,0,10);
$c = date(‘Y-m-d’);
if($b==$c){
echo ‘虛擬日期是今天’;
}else{
echo ‘虛擬日期不是今天’;
}
說明:先虛擬一個日期,然後把虛擬日期經過substr函數轉換成xxxx年xx月xx日格式,然後和今天的日期進行比對,如果相同輸出虛擬日期是今天,否則輸出虛擬日期不是今天。
運行結果:
說明:程序需要在php環境下運行。
PHP怎麼判斷時間
在php 中判斷 需要獲取前台提交的日期,轉換為時間戳 , 和系統時間相減 差值小於7天的 不刪除
?
$meeting=$_POST[‘meeting’];// 獲取前台提交來的時間字串
$meeting_time=strtotime($meeting);轉事件戳
if (time()-$meeting_time7*3600*24) // 時間為秒數
{
echo “小於7天”;
return
}
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/181811.html